Transaction 59d16a16b11580642df1c5a97cd8de4ba5f4890a3c928552adeade8309cd618a
1 Input
1 Output
-
59d16a16b11580642df1c5a97cd8de4ba5f4890a3c928552adeade8309cd618a:0
- value
- 626500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17f9889ea25179e4410097a28f0b1590863520b6 OP_EQUAL
- address
- 33snPrnjKRvBknsf6AWSSXTVJRica6yv6d